Strong and Tough Body
Black Highland Cows are very strong animals. They can live in cold windy and wet places without problems. Their thick double coat keeps them warm during winter and protects them from rain and snow.
They also have strong legs and hooves which help them walk on hills rocks mud and rough land. Many other cows cannot live in these conditions but Highland Cows do very well.
Because they are so hardy they do not need much shelter and usually stay healthy in bad weather.

Low Maintenance and Healthy
Black Highland Cows are easy to care for. They are naturally healthy and can resist many common cattle diseases. Their thick coat also helps protect them from bugs and cold weather. These cows can eat rough grass and plants that many other cows avoid. This means they can live on land where food is limited. Because they stay healthy and do not need special care farmers spend less money on vet bills food and housing.

Good for the Land and Nature
Black Highland Cows help keep land healthy. They naturally graze on grass weeds and rough plants which helps stop overgrowth.
Their grazing allows native plants to grow and supports wildlife in the area. They can also reach rough places where machines cannot go.
Many farmers and conservation groups use Highland Cows to manage fields and protect natural land without damaging the soil.
